Output 43757e3f958e51c58c13d6912a55fdb9b7eab3563b33436cd746f610451f6806:44

value
1809446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9acb8e86a5fc0a717dd850933bce774b7d210ff2 OP_EQUAL
address
3FoVqTQL6DqxdQT1vW6F5Q8zAWT1ZKRVT4
transaction
43757e3f958e51c58c13d6912a55fdb9b7eab3563b33436cd746f610451f6806
confirmations
163253
spent
true